Strong at the Broken Places is the remarkable story of five ordinary people trapped in the complex world of serious chronic illness. In this intimate portrait, acclaimed journalist Richard M. Cohen probes lives of sickness as these individuals struggle to cope. In 2003 Cohen published Blindsided, a bestselling memoir of illness....  more »

I really enjoyed this book. Richard Cohen does a great job of letting people speak from their own experience, but he is not afraid to challenge them in certain areas. By the time this book was written, he had known each person for years, and that familiarity and intimacy is reflected in the pages. This book really puts you in the shoes of people with different illnesses and makes you think about not only their experience, but how you might think/feel in their shoes. It is an eye-opening book in terms of the suffering all around us, and how incredibly brave and strong human beings can be. I highly recommend it.
